The title of the book, "The Suffering of Light," refers to the way in which light can both illuminate and obscure our understanding of the world. Webb's photographs often feature light as a key element, using it to create dramatic effects, evoke emotions, and convey meaning. At the same time, the title also hints at the suffering that light can inflict, whether through the harsh glare of the sun or the darkness of night.

As one of the most influential contemporary street photographers and a member of Magnum Photos, Webb is renowned for his complex, vibrant, and layered imagery. The Suffering of Light , published by Aperture, stands as the definitive survey of his career, gathering over three decades of work from the Caribbean, Latin America, Africa, and beyond. His style relies on high-contrast, saturated colors and deep, "blocked up" shadows . He captures the "heat" and "rawness" of tropical and urban environments, transforming street photography into fine art .
